UAV Payload Technician

Installs, configures, and maintains payload systems such as cameras, sensors, and delivery mechanisms used in UAV operations.

Career Overview

Growth Outlook: Very High

UAV Payload Technicians work with payload systems including cameras, LiDAR sensors, thermal imaging devices, spraying systems, and delivery modules. They use diagnostic tools, configuration software, and testing equipment to ensure proper functioning. Responsibilities include installation, calibration, troubleshooting, and maintenance. Work environments include drone labs, service centers, and field operations. They follow aviation safety standards and system protocols. Their role ensures effective data collection, mission success, and system performance, making them essential in UAV applications across industries globally.
